首页> 外国专利> Utilizing Blockchains to Implement Named Data Networking

Utilizing Blockchains to Implement Named Data Networking

机译:利用区块链实现命名数据网络

摘要

Novel tools and techniques are provided for utilizing blockchain to implement named data networking. In various embodiments, a computing system might determine whether a cache that is communicatively coupled to the computing system contains data that is responsive to a first request received from a user. If so, the computing system might retrieve and send (to the client device) data that is responsive to the received first request. If not, the computing system might send, to a blockchain system, a second request for identifying a blockchain containing a block containing data responsive to the received first request. In response to identifying such a blockchain, the computing system might receive a copy of the identified blockchain; might abstract, from the identified blockchain, the block containing the data responsive to the received first request; might abstract the data from the identified block; and might send the data to the client device.
机译:提供了用于利用区块链来实现命名数据网络的新颖工具和技术。在各种实施例中,计算系统可以确定通信耦合到该计算系统的高速缓存是否包含响应于从用户接收到的第一请求的数据。如果是这样,则计算系统可以检索和发送响应于接收到的第一请求的数据(至客户端设备)。如果不是,则计算系统可以将第二请求发送到区块链系统,该第二请求用于识别包含响应于所接收的第一请求的包含数据的块的区块链。响应于识别这样的区块链,计算系统可以接收所识别的区块链的副本。可以从所识别的区块链中提取包含响应于所接收的第一请求的数据的块;可能从识别出的块中提取数据;并且可能会将数据发送到客户端设备。

著录项

相似文献

  • 专利
  • 外文文献
  • 中文文献
获取专利

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号